Abstract: Systems and methods are provided for calibrating eye tracking systems. Eye tracking to objects at known locations allow for the determination of a new calibration. Systems and methods are also provided for controlling human-machine interfaces by gaze gestures based on changes in eye vergence. Visual aids for training to use eye vergence to controls and for other purposes are also provided.

Abstract: Systems and methods are provided that allow a person to exert control in real space as well as in virtual spaces. Eye tracking is employed to determine the direction of the viewer's gaze, and head tracking can be used as needed to track the viewer's head in order to provide a stable virtual environment. Eye vergence can then be used to as a triggering mechanism to initiate responses stored in association with objects in the field of view. Additionally, eye vergence can be used to provide a continuous control.
